cmd: add spawn and wait commands
Add a spawn command which runs another command in the background, as
well as a wait command to suspend the shell until one or more background
jobs have completed. The job_id environment variable is set by spawn and
wait accepts optional job ids, so that one can selectively wait on any
job.
Example:
=> date; spawn sleep 5; spawn sleep 3; date; echo "waiting..."; wait; date
Date: 2025-02-21 (Friday) Time: 17:04:52
Date: 2025-02-21 (Friday) Time: 17:04:52
waiting...
Date: 2025-02-21 (Friday) Time: 17:04:57
=>
Another example showing how background jobs can make initlizations
faster. The board is i.MX93 EVK, with one spinning HDD connected to
USB1 via a hub, and a network cable plugged into ENET1.
# From power up / reset
u-boot=> setenv autoload 0
u-boot=> setenv ud "usb start; dhcp"
u-boot=> time run ud
[...]
time: 8.058 seconds
# From power up / reset
u-boot=> setenv autoload 0
u-boot=> setenv ud "spawn usb start; spawn dhcp; wait"
u-boot=> time run ud
[...]
time: 4.475 seconds
